user@dev:~$ sudo pip install virtualenv
Traceback (most recent call last):
File "/usr/local/bin/pip", line 11, in <module>
sys.exit(main())
File "/usr/local/lib/python2.7/dist-packages/pip/__init__.py", line 215, in main
locale.setlocale(locale.LC_ALL, '')
File "/usr/lib/python2.7/locale.py", line 579, in setlocale
return _setlocale(category, locale)
locale.Error: unsupported locale setting
user@dev:~$ sudo su
root@dev:/home/user# export LC_ALL="en_US.UTF-8"
root@dev:/home/user# export LC_CTYPE="en_US.UTF-8"
root@dev:/home/user# pip install virtualenv
Collecting virtualenv
Downloading virtualenv-15.0.1-py2.py3-none-any.whl (1.8MB)
100% |████████████████████████████████| 1.8MB 533kB/s
Installing collected packages: virtualenv
Successfully installed virtualenv-15.0.1
why though? Everyone say's how to fix it.. I've used Python/pip for a decade and only today on a production system that has worked fine is this error showing up? Any thoughts on WHY it just randomly happened?